[data-v-d296ea14]:root{--yellow:#daa520;--color-darkred:#aa3232;--color-transparent-deep-red:rgba(170,50,50,.05);--color-darkgreen:#006400;--color-light-grey:#e0e0e0;--color-dark-grey:#787878;--color-charcoal:#333;--color-pale-grey:#f5f5f5;--color-off-white:#fafafa;--color-unselected-background:#e1e1e1;--color-selected-background:rgba(0,100,0,.65);--color-surface-card:rgba(255,252,247,.94);--color-border-card:rgba(138,75,58,.16);--color-border-card-soft:rgba(138,75,58,.12);--color-border-row-subtle:rgba(rgb(170,50,50),.08)}.black[data-v-d296ea14]{color:#000!important}.blue[data-v-d296ea14]{color:#00f!important}.green[data-v-d296ea14]{color:green!important}.lightgreen[data-v-d296ea14]{color:#90ee90!important}.pink[data-v-d296ea14]{color:pink!important}.red[data-v-d296ea14]{color:red!important}.darkred[data-v-d296ea14]{color:#aa3232!important}.darkgreen[data-v-d296ea14]{color:#006400!important}.yellow[data-v-d296ea14]{color:#ff0}.orange[data-v-d296ea14]{color:orange}.white[data-v-d296ea14]{color:#fff!important}.highlight-green[data-v-d296ea14],.highlight-lightgreen[data-v-d296ea14]{background-color:#90ee90!important}.highlight-darkgreen[data-v-d296ea14]{background-color:#64af64bf!important}.highlight-red[data-v-d296ea14]{background-color:red!important}.highlight-darkred[data-v-d296ea14]{background-color:#aa3232}.background-transparent-darkred[data-v-d296ea14]{background-color:#aa32320d}.highlight-pink[data-v-d296ea14]{background-color:pink!important}.highlight-yellow[data-v-d296ea14]{background-color:#fafad2!important}.highlight-orange[data-v-d296ea14]{background-color:orange!important}.highlight-blue[data-v-d296ea14],.highlight-lightblue[data-v-d296ea14]{background-color:#add8e6!important}.highlight-lightgray[data-v-d296ea14],.highlight-lightgrey[data-v-d296ea14]{background-color:#d3d3d3!important}.unsaved[data-v-d296ea14]{background-color:pink!important}.saved[data-v-d296ea14]{background-color:#90ee90!important}.priceBox[data-v-d296ea14]{-moz-column-gap:.5rem;column-gap:.5rem;display:flex;justify-content:center;margin-top:.25rem}.priceBox .price[data-v-d296ea14],.priceBox .salePrice[data-v-d296ea14]{color:#333;font-size:clamp(.85rem,2.2vw,1rem);font-weight:600;line-height:1.1}.priceBox .onSale[data-v-d296ea14]{opacity:.7;text-decoration:line-through}.priceBox .salePrice[data-v-d296ea14]{color:#006400}
